There is a rusting screw on top of the gate valve of my skimmer. It is out of the water. I contacted the skimmer maker and he likened it to GFO which makes sense to me?!

Is it ok to leave or should I remove it?

Thanks to all in advance.
 
Well if it's out of the water it should be fine, but I'm no expert on rust
 
If it gets wet and water runs back into the skimmer, that's not necessarily OK.

I would not equate it to GFO. Screws are never made from pure iron as GFO is. Often they are zinc plated (bad), or are brass (very bad).

What does the screw look like and is it apparently corroding?

Thanks for the replies. It is a brown colour and has rust on it. Ill take a photo tomorrow.
 
A screw that is brown before corrosion sounds like it may be brass.

If it is possible to replace it with a nylon or other plastic screw or part (or 316 stainless steel), I'd do that unless it is always high and dry.

The black corrosion looks like a galvanic corrosion. That can only happen from 2 different metals. My money would be on that being a zinc coated steel screw. Especially since zinc is one of the most common coating for screws.
 
Just replace it with a quality stainless steel screw from the local hardware store. Take the screw in with you, and they should be able to help you properly size it since the bottom threads still look to be in good shape.
